Word to the wise when ordering on line read the spec sheet to make sure you are getting a radial or what ever your ordering don't go by the pitcher.

Second check tires once a month and twice a month when we get into 90's plus. Do not use a pencil gauge or a those little LED gadget ones. Spend the money and buy a real gauge. Check it with your shock pump and if its off take it back.

Its up to you to keep tires round
